Ellen Sung

One of our favorite restaurants in Seattle; it can be hard to get in but food is always great and the service is warm. The new heated outdoor patio is a lovely extension. Many thoughtful touches, including a dedicated mocktail list. I am gluten avoiding and have never had an issue here; there are many dishes without wheat and some pasta dishes can be swapped to be on a polenta cake base. (They will be honest about which pasta dishes lend themselves well to this.)
